Hi there! Today I’d like to share how to use a thin layer of Luminarte Silks Acrylic Glazes as a partial resist to Distress Stains to create the weathered, vintage, antique-looking piece shown above. The design features the new Sri Yantra Stencil from the new Artistcellar Sacred Geometry Series.

Here is a close-up of the final piece. The Luminarte Silks Arcylics Glazes resist the water-based Distress Stains.
